Dimensions of Emotional Intelligence
Components that define emotional intelligence, including self-awareness, self-regulation, motivation, empathy, and social skills.
Robert Katz
An American social scientist known for his contributions to the field of management and leadership competencies.
Managerial Skills
The capabilities and knowledge necessary for effective planning, organizing, directing, and controlling of an organization’s resources to achieve its objectives.
Organizational Hierarchy
A structured arrangement of jobs and departments within an organization, ranked according to levels of responsibility, authority, and status.
